Abstract
The authors present a novel multifrequency wavelength-division-multiplexed (WDM) source based on a femtosecond fibre laser. The femtosecond pulses are linearly chirped and stretched in time by propagation through a fibre, so that 32 or more WDM channels can be defined and modulated sequentially in time by a single modulator
